Definition of pith

Thanks for using this online dictionary, we have been helping millions of people improve their use of the english language with its free online services. English definition of pith is as below...

Pith (n.) Hence: The which contains the strength of life; the vital or essential part; concentrated force; vigor; strength; importance; as, the speech lacked pith..
